“Some say U.S. America is a morphing nation, a country without a name, the United States of America. USA depends on an influx of diverse populations, a rich mix of cultures has kept the country with no name one of the most creative places on the globe, continually able to reinvent itself and produce dynamic markets. No other nation has made it so easy for aliens from vastly different cultures to become citizens.

Over 40% of new students at New York University in 1996-1999 did not grow up with English as their first language. 13% of USAmericans (higher in California) speak another language at home besides English. USAmerica is a colorful place!

Temple United Methodist Church in San Francisco befriended a Ukrainian refugee woman who works in the most traditional German restaurant, which is owned by an Arab who is married to a Chinese woman who runs a pizza restaurant managed by a Russian. If Big Mac is sold overseas, most likely the onions are from the U.S., the beef patties from Hungary, lettuce from the Ukraine, the bun from Russia, the pickles from Germany, the cheese from Poland and sesame seeds from Mexico. This is the globalization of economic and cultural life in which we live” (Soul Tsunami – Leonard Sweet p. 368)

[story of Peter and John] One day Peter and John were going up to the temple at the time of prayer at 3 in the afternoon. There was a man crippled from birth who was at the temple gate begging from those going into the temple courts. Peter said…. “Silver or gold I do not have, but what I have I give to you in the name of Jesus Christ of Nazareth…. Walk!”

Taking the right hand Peter helped him up… instantly he was healed… he went walking and jumping and praising God.

When the crowds gathered…. Peter said, “Why are you surprised. This is not by our power….we are not magicians…. The God of Abraham, Isaac and Jacob has glorified his servant Jesus…. You handed him over to be killed. You disowned him before Pilate. But God raised him from the dead.”

The Jewish leaders…the priests and the captain of the temple guard and the Sadducees “ were greatly disturbed. They even had Peter and John thrown into prison. Why? Was it because they healed a lame man? No. Was it because Peter and John were preaching and teaching in Solomon’s Colonnade on the temple square? They were upset because the number of Jewish people who became Jewish Christians grew by 2000 in that very day. (v4)

The next day the elders and teachers of the law, Annas and Caiaphas (the same group who had just months before arrested Jesus and had him crucified….who told the soldiers to spread false stories about the resurrection…) hauled Peter and John before the council and questioned them. “By what power or in what name did you do this?”

Peter: “are we being questioned because of an act of kindness? Do you really want to know how he was healed…. It was by the name of Jesus Christ of Nazareth whom you crucified but whom God raised from the dead … that this man stands healed before you. “Salvation is found in no one else, for there is no other name under heaven given to men by which we must be saved.”

`Leonard Sweet, in his book Soul Tsunami writes: “Post moderns are hungry, spiritually malnourished. People want to grow spiritually above all else …. USAmerica is one of the most religious nations in the developed world and also one of the most secular. We are living in a secular society but a spiritual culture.” (ibid. 408)

New Age books sold 5.6 million copies in 1992, 9.7 million in 1995. Jars of Clay, a Christian music group, was named top billboard 200 artists of the year in 1996. Madonna has repudiated “the material girl” image and has morphed into the “spiritual girl.”

Syndicated evangelical columnist Cal Thomas appears in over 410 newspapers, 2nd only to George Will.
